Found this info on another site. "The willow plant is a natural source of auxin.Therefore,it can be very easy to make up afresh batch of homemae rooting compound whenever you ned to plant some new cutting's." 1. Gather a handful of willow branch tip's. 2.Chop or mash into smaller pieces. 3.Fill mall container with pieces. 4.Fill container with pieces and allow to sit over-night. 5.Remove wilow pieces. 6.Dip cutting into the water,covering the stem. 7.Put cutting into potting mix (or moist sand) 8.Cover with plastic bag to retain moisture. 9.After root's form,re-pot.
